Overview

Daisy Eau So Fresh by Marc Jacobs is a Floral Fruity fragrance for women.Daisy Eau So Freshwas launched in 2011. Top notes are Green Notes, Raspberry, Pear and Grapefruit; middle notes are Violet, Litchi, Apple Blossom, Rose and Jasmine; base notes are Musk, Plum and Virginia Cedar.
